The Kraken will play back-to-back road games this weekend, with the first game coming against the Blues on Saturday.

SEATTLE — The Seattle Kraken are back on the road on Saturday, November 8, to take on the St. Louis Blues.  

The puck will drop at 4 p.m. on November 8 at Enterprise Center in St. Louis.

The game will be broadcast on KONG with pregame coverage starting at 3:30 p.m. 


What to know about the Kraken vs. Blues

Here are three things to know about Seattle’s game on Saturday: 

1. In the first of back-to-back road games against Central Division foes this weekend, the Kraken aim to get back in the business of earning standings points. The Good Guys squad has gained at least a point in 10 of its first 13 games, which translates to staying among the top three teams in the Pacific Division.

2. Kraken fans have likely noticed Coach Lane Lambert favors switching lines in-game or next game to spark more offense. He also switches up some line combinations when protecting a lead late in games. Many NHL coaches juggle offense/defense, too, and most try to keep a successful pair together (one recent Kraken example has been Matty Beniers and Jordan Eberle). 

3. After suffering through a seven-game losing streak that garnered just two of 14 possible standings points, the Blues have won two of their last three games. Thursday’s 3-0 road victory was wrested from Buffalo, and without leading scorer Jordan Kyrou, who was a healthy scratch and a human wakeup call generated by STL coach Jim Montgomery.

How to watch the Kraken on KING 5

KING 5 and KONG are the official local television partners of the Kraken, bringing the hockey team to free over-the-air live television. The stations will air 73 of the team’s 82 regular-season games, and national broadcast partners will show the remaining nine games.

KONG is also available to stream through DirecTV Stream and Fubo.
